Hi team,

Before I hand off the 3.2 release, please note the humidity sensor drift reported on Verdana controllers in the Elmbrook trial site. Drift exceeds 4% after roughly ten days of continuous operation; firmware 3.2.1 adds an automatic recalibration cycle every 72 hours. Support should advise growers to install 3.2.1 and trigger a manual recalibration once. The hotfix bundle must be verified before distribution, so I'm including the signing key used for the 3.2.1 packages below.

release key, fahof-yagap: bky3_m5d

Welcome to the Gridwell plugin ecosystem! If your plugin hooks into the CSV Import Wizard, you'll mostly work with the column-mapping callbacks in the SDK. The wizard handles parsing and encoding detection for you, so focus on validation logic. To test against the Gridwell staging importer, your plugin needs an authenticated session, which the dev harness reads from your local .env file. Add the following line to .env before running the harness.

env line for taguf-bawef: LEDGER_TOKEN5=1c85c

FAQ — Tax-Rate Lookup Cache (Perchline billing). Q: The rate cache on the Dunmere node won't warm after a restart. Why? A: The warmer reads sealed snapshots. If the seal key rotated mid-cycle, the warmer refuses all snapshots and lookups fall through to the slow path. Don't flush the cache; that doubles load on the rates service. Re-seal from the admin shell instead. When the shell asks, supply the recovery passphrase below.

strongbox words: lamwyn-istax-tamvan-beldor-pelax-norys-kasdor-wenmir-kelax-ralix-holir-silok-ulawyn